Pakistani prisoner in jail after term ends deported

New Delhi, March 20 (IANS) A Pakistani national languishing in Amritsar jail even after completing his jail term has been finally released and deported following his petition filed before the Supreme Court.

The apex court was Monday told of Danial Jaffer’s release by his counsel when the case came up before a bench of Justice P. Sathasivam and Justice J. Chelameswar.

Jaffer was sentenced to one year’s imprisonment in a visa violation case. Even though he had undergone the sentence, he was not released. He had then moved the Supreme Court seeking direction for his release.

When Jaffar’s matter was called, his counsel informed the court that he had already been released and deported and there was nothing left in the matter.
